Our sensor cables are built for extreme environments. They resist high temperatures and chemicals. We use materials like Teflon, PTFE, and silicone rubber for thermal stability and chemical resistance, ensuring long-lasting performance even in the toughest conditions.
Cables in motion need protection. Our assemblies include strain relief features like nylon, polyurethane, and stainless steel braiding. These prevent mechanical stress, ensuring reliable performance in dynamic systems. Thus, you avoid cable failure from frequent movement or vibration.
We use high-precision connectors for consistent electrical contact. These connectors, such as MIL-Spec and M12, ensure mechanical strength. Overmolding or crimping provides solid terminations, which prevent signal loss in high-vibration environments.

Real-time data is crucial. Our sensor cables offer low capacitance for high-speed data transfer, ensuring fast, accurate communication between sensors and control units. This is vital for automotive diagnostics, medical monitoring, and industrial automation.
Our cables are built for long-term use. They endure millions of flex cycles and harsh environments. The materials resist abrasion, UV radiation, and environmental exposure, minimizing the need for maintenance and ensuring long-lasting performance.

Frigate uses advanced strain relief methods and high-durability materials such as nylon and stainless steel to protect sensor cables. These materials withstand mechanical stress and continuous movement, ensuring the cables last longer in dynamic industrial settings.
At Frigate, each sensor cable assembly undergoes comprehensive testing, including electrical continuity checks, high-voltage testing, and mechanical stress tests. This ensures all assemblies meet stringent performance and safety standards, minimizing failure risk in critical applications.
Frigate’s sensor cables are designed with multi-layer shielding, using foil and braided techniques. This effectively minimizes EMI and ensures reliable signal transmission in environments where electrical noise is a concern.
Yes, Frigate uses materials such as Teflon, PTFE, and silicone rubber in its assemblies. These materials provide excellent resistance to high temperatures, harsh chemicals, and UV exposure. These materials ensure the cables perform reliably even in extreme conditions found in automotive, aerospace, and industrial applications.
Frigate works closely with clients to understand unique technical requirements. By customizing conductor sizes, insulation types, shielding configurations, and terminations, Frigate designs sensor cable assemblies optimized for the specific demands of industries such as automotive, aerospace, and medical.
